The Community Dental Service within WVT is a commissioned service comprising of 5 clinics; 2 clinics in Hereford city, 1 in Leominster, 1 in Ross-on-Wye and 1 in Ledbury. The service provides a high standard of oral health care to a wide range of patient groups including children and adults with specific needs.
These specific needs may include patients with complex medical and dental requirements; anxiety management and/or treatment under sedation and patients with urgent dental needs who are unable to access dental care in the General Dental Services.

Wye Valley NHS Trust is a member of an NHS Foundation Group with South Warwickshire NHS FT , the George Eliot Hospital NHS Trust and Worcestershire Acute Hospitals NHS Trust.
Located on the border with Wales in the shadow of the Black Mountains, we provide acute and community services across Herefordshire and into parts of Powys and run Hereford County Hospital and the community hospitals in Bromyard, Leominster and Ross-on-Wye.
